What to Look for in an Ahwatukee Gym
Before committing to a gym membership, consider these factors that affect your long-term experience and total cost:
- Total monthly cost, not just the base rate. Some gyms advertise low base rates but charge extra for tanning, towel service, classes, or premium equipment access. Ask what is included in the membership you are considering and what costs extra.
- Contract terms and cancellation policy. A gym with a 12-month contract may seem affordable per month, but if you need to cancel early, you could owe the remaining balance. Month-to-month memberships give you more control.
- Enrollment and annual fees. Many gyms charge a one-time enrollment fee ($25-$100+) and an annual maintenance fee ($40-$60). These add to your effective monthly cost. Ask about both before signing up.
- Location and commute time. The best gym is one you actually go to. A gym that saves you $10/month but adds 20 minutes to your round trip may not be worth it in the long run. Proximity matters more than most people think when building a consistent routine.
- Hours that match your schedule. If you train early in the morning or late at night, verify the gym is actually open when you plan to go. Posted hours and actual access hours sometimes differ, especially on weekends and holidays.
- Equipment quality and availability. Visit during your planned workout time and see if the equipment you need is available. A busy gym at peak hours can mean long waits for popular machines and squat racks.
- Personal training quality. If you plan to use a trainer, ask about their certifications, experience, and whether you will work with the same person consistently. High trainer turnover means constantly re-explaining your goals and starting over.
- Trial period. Any gym confident in its facility should let you try before you buy. A free trial with no credit card required is the gold standard. Be cautious of gyms that require a credit card for a "free" trial.

Which Ahwatukee gyms have a pool?
Mountainside Fitness (Ray Rd), LA Fitness (Chandler Blvd), and EOS Fitness (Elliot Rd) all offer pool access. Anytime Fitness Ahwatukee, UFC Gym, and Burn Boot Camp do not have pools. If swimming or aquatic exercise is important to your routine, Mountainside or LA Fitness would be the better fit.
